## Description:

This update for python-maturin fixes the following issues:

  * CVE-2025-3416: openssl: use-after-free in `Md::fetch` and `Cipher::fetch`
    when `Some(...)` value passed as `properties` argument to either function
    (bsc#1242631).
  * CVE-2025-4574: crossbeam-channel: double-free leading to possible memory
    corruption in `Channel::drop` when dropping a channel (bsc#1243177).
